1. With the gearbox removed, to provide access to the clutch, you can check the release bearing located in the clutch housing (photo).
2. Remove the rubber o-ring from the clutch cover, remove it from the end of the release lever. Note the direction of the arrow, it should point forward (photo).
3. Slightly spread the release lever out of the hole in the clutch housing until the seat and spring are out of the ball head pin (photo), then pull the bearing and lever off the guide bushing inside the clutch housing.
4. Separate the bearing from the rollers on the release lever (photo). If necessary, remove the circlip and counterweight (photo).
5. Clean the release lever, release bearing and guide bush. Note however, if the release bearing is to be reused, do not allow solvent to come into contact with it.
6. Apply high temperature grease to the ball head pin contact surfaces, seat, guide bushing, and bearing race.
7. Installation is carried out in the reverse order. After installation, the release lever must be firmly seated on the ball head pin. If necessary, press the fork spring against the release lever to provide additional pressure (photo).
